Figure 2. Intralesional fat: 80-year-old male with HCV cirrhosis. Images show a 18 mm observation in the left lobe. The lesion has ancillary features favoring HCC including mild hyperintense on T2WI (A) as well as intralesional fat in the mass more than adjacent liver. The latter is characterized by signal drop from In-phase (B) to Out-of-phase (C) images (arrows). HCV: hepatitis C virus; HCC: hepatocellular carcinoma
